Two tourists found dead on Lycian Way trail in Mugla within days

A second tourist has been found dead on the historic Lycian Way hiking trail in Mugla province, following the discovery of a 70-year-old Australian woman's body on Saturday, just days after a Chinese hiker was found deceased in the same region.

A hiking group discovered the body of Australian national Irene Claire Dunn in a rocky area near the Bogazici neighborhood's Yediburunlar location in the Seydikemer district.

The hikers immediately reported the discovery to the 112 Emergency Call Center.

Complex rescue operation on Lycian Way

Following the report, Gendarmerie Search and Rescue (JAK) teams and the National Medical Rescue Team (UMKE) were deployed to the scene.

Emergency teams established a station in the area and carefully removed Dunn's body from the rocky terrain using specialized equipment.

Dunn's body has been transferred to the Mugla Forensic Medicine Institute to determine the exact cause of death.

Earlier Chinese tourist death on Lycian Way

The Australian tourist's death follows another tragic incident on September 6, when the body of missing Chinese tourist Xu Wenkai was recovered after an extensive search operation.

According to official information, the 112 Emergency Call Center received a report on Sept. 4, at 4:28 p.m., stating that approximately 30-year-old Chinese national Xu Wenkai had not been heard from since Aug. 25, 2025.

The missing person report indicated that the tourist was last seen hiking between Kabak Bay and Butterfly Valley, where he had shared a photograph on social media.

Multi-agency search operation

Following the report, gendarmerie teams launched an investigation. The Fethiye Gendarmerie Search and Rescue (JAK) team conducted extensive search operations and requested support from Mugla Provincial Disaster and Emergency Management Authority (AFAD) on Sept. 5, 2025, at 10:20 p.m.

AFAD teams were deployed to the region at dawn and began comprehensive search efforts. After intensive search operations, Xu Wenkai's body was recovered.

The investigation into the incident is underway.
